Attorney General Letitia James filed a lawsuit against Jessica Vargas, accusing her of fraudulently claiming ownership of the 13 Scholes Street Housing Development Corporation in Williamsburg. The lawsuit details how Vargas allegedly misappropriated hundreds of thousands of dollars intended for the low-income housing cooperative. James emphasized this manipulation of affordable housing as unacceptable, seeking to restore control of the building and the funds meant for the residents. Additionally, the suit calls for Vargas to repay the funds illegally collected and to be prevented from further fraudulent activities.
